SpaceClaim’s 3D modeling bridges gap between designers and development team

March 21, 2007—SpaceClaim Corp. has launched its flagship product, SpaceClaim Professional 2007, which makes 3D modeling accessible through a highly flexible design environment coupled with a modern user experience, says the company.

With SpaceClaim Professional 2007, engineers retain focus on their core competencies while benefiting from a powerful 3D modeler that speeds their contributions to the product development process. SpaceClaim distinguishes itself further with an open data format that ensures full and continued access to product definition.

According to the company, SpaceClaim Professional 2007 bridges the gap between designers and those in the extended product development team—such a suppliers, manufacturing engineers, analysis engineers, and engineering management—who lack access or time to master the designers’ 3D CAD system. To date, the benefits of 3D have remained concentrated in the hands of dedicated CAD specialists As a result, the people who contribute to design conceptualization, review, analysis, and manufacturing communicate with the design team through insufficient view-only file formats or, even, paper.

With SpaceClaim the extended team can work directly with the 3D model to fully investigate the impact of each idea and validate the geometry of change requests before sharing them with the design team. This improves the quality of each design interaction and frees the CAD specialist to work with only valid requests, resulting in higher quality products and shorter time to market.
